No matter whether one chooses a driving school or a private trainer, the general steps to obtain a driver's license in Austria stay the very same:

  1. Choose a Vendor: Research and choose a driving school or a tutor that matches your requirements.

  2. Enlist in a Course: Complete the theoretical course to understand traffic laws, indications, and safe driving practices. This typically includes studying products provided by the supplier.

  3. Pass the Theory Test: After completing the theoretical lessons, prospects need to pass a composed examination.

  4. Complete Practical Training: Engage in hands-on driving lessons to establish useful driving skills.

  5. Pass the Practical Test: Once the instructor thinks the trainee is ready, they will schedule a driving test with an examiner.

  6. Get the License: Upon passing both the theory and dry runs, you will get your Austrian driver's license.

1. Can I transform my foreign driver's license to an Austrian one?

Yes, depending upon your nation of origin, you might be able to convert your license without taking the theory or dry runs.

2. What files are required to look for a driver's license?

Applicants generally need a valid type of ID, a current passport-sized picture, proof of residence, and, if appropriate, a medical certificate.

3. How long is the driver's license valid in Austria?

Austrian driver's licenses are normally valid for 15 years. After that, a renewal is required.

4. What happens if I stop working the driving test?

If a candidate stops working, they can usually retake the test after a waiting duration, which varies. It's advisable to have additional lessons before reattempting.

5. Are there any age limitations for learners?

Yes, individuals must be at least 17 years of ages to start useful lessons however must be 18 to get the class B license.
